FLENSBURG, MN (trfnews.i234.me) – A harrowing tractor accident unfolded in Pike Creek Township, leaving a young man hospitalized and the community in shock.

  1. Tragic Incident: The Morrison County Sheriff’s Office responded to a distressing call reporting a man being run over by a tractor near 85th Avenue, north of Flensburg. According to authorities, 22-year-old Albin Oldakowski of Little Falls found himself in grave danger while attempting to extricate a stuck tractor and trailer from the mud using another tractor and trailer.
  2. Grim Outcome: Tragically, Oldakowski became ensnared under the wheel of the immobilized tractor, resulting in him being run over.
  3. Emergency Response: Prompt medical assistance arrived on the scene, swiftly transporting Oldakowski to St. Gabriel’s Hospital by ambulance. However, the severity of his injuries warranted further attention, leading to his subsequent airlift to St. Cloud Hospital.
  4. Condition Uncertain: Oldakowski’s current condition remains undisclosed, with the extent of his injuries shrouded in uncertainty.
